Streaming Ingestion Patterns settles the question every SAP analytics sponsor asks first: does this genuinely need Kafka, or will a 5-minute SLT lag do? Quantifying the latency requirement resolves roughly 80% of "real-time" requests without touching streaming infrastructure -- the remaining share (financial risk, logistics control towers, IoT) is where sub-minute pipelines and their operational cost are justified. The Real Latency Spectrum in SAP Analytics
Before designing anything, anchor the conversation on what the business actually needs. In SAP analytics engagements the word "real-time" is systematically overspecified. A demand planner refreshing a stock overview every 30 minutes does not need sub-second latency; a trading-floor P&L dashboard fed from SAP S/4HANA Financial Accounting genuinely might. The engineering cost of reducing latency from 5 minutes to 5 seconds is disproportionate to the cost of reducing it from 5 hours to 5 minutes.
